Understanding Water Fountain Capacity: A Practical Guide for Cat Owners
Selecting the appropriate water fountain capacity begins with understanding your cat's actual hydration requirements. According to veterinary nutrition guidelines from the ASPCA and research published by NIH's National Center for Biotechnology Information, cats consume approximately 2.5 to 4.5 ounces of water per 5 pounds of body weight daily. Additional guidance from the American Veterinary Medical Association emphasizes that proper hydration prevents common feline health issues including kidney disease and urinary tract disorders., though this varies based on diet composition. Cats eating exclusively dry kibble require significantly more drinking water than those consuming wet food. According to research published in the Journal of Animal Physiology and Animal Nutrition, commercial wet cat foods contain 75-80% moisture (Case et al., 2011), while dry kibble typically contains only 6-10% moisture. This moisture differential means cats on dry diets must consume substantially more drinking water to achieve adequate total water intake, as noted by FDA Center for Veterinary Medicine guidelines.. A 10-pound cat on a dry diet may need 7-9 ounces of fresh water daily, while the same cat eating wet food might drink only 3-4 ounces.
When we calculate fountain capacity at our boarding facility, we use a multiplier approach. For single-cat households, we recommend minimum capacity of 2 liters (67 ounces) to ensure three days of hydration with adequate margin for evaporation and splashing. Multi-cat households require more sophisticated planning. Two average-sized cats need approximately 4 liters minimum, while three or more cats benefit from 5+ liter systems. Physical dimensions matter as much as stated capacity. We've encountered fountains claiming large capacity that achieve this through vertical towers cats find intimidating to approach. The ideal large capacity fountain maintains a wide, shallow drinking surface accessible to cats of all ages and mobility levels. Senior cats with arthritis struggle with high-sided basins, while kittens may be deterred by water depths exceeding one inch. Evaporation rates surprise many first-time fountain owners. In dry climates or heated indoor environments, fountains lose 10-15% of volume weekly to evaporation alone. This affects capacity planning significantly—a 3-liter fountain in an Arizona home may effectively deliver only 2.5 liters of usable water. We recommend capacity buffers of 25-30% above calculated daily needs to account for evaporation, splashing, and the pump's minimum operational level. Most pumps require 1-2 inches of water to function without damage, meaning the final fifth of any fountain's capacity is inaccessible.
Refill frequency preferences vary dramatically among owners. Our client surveys reveal that daily refillers prefer smaller, lighter fountains they can empty and refresh completely. Weekly refillers prioritize capacity and filtration over absolute freshness. Maintenance Best Practices: Extending the Life of Your Large Capacity Cat Water Fountain
Owning a large capacity cat water fountain represents a significant investment in your feline companion's health and hydration habits. However, the generous water volume that makes these fountains so convenient also creates unique maintenance challenges that, if neglected, can compromise both water quality and pump longevity. Understanding the proper care routine for high-volume fountains ensures your cats consistently enjoy fresh, appealing water while protecting your investment for years to come.
The fundamental maintenance schedule for large capacity fountains differs substantially from smaller models. While compact fountains may require complete water changes every 2-3 days, large capacity units can typically extend this interval to 5-7 days when properly maintained. This extended timeline tempts many owners toward complacency, yet the increased surface area and greater water volume actually create more opportunities for bacterial colonization and biofilm development. Establishing a consistent weekly cleaning protocol prevents the gradual degradation of water quality that cats detect instinctively, often causing them to reject fountains that smell or taste "off" despite appearing clean to human senses.
Deep cleaning procedures deserve particular attention with large capacity models. The substantial reservoirs, pumps, and filter housings common to these fountains contain numerous crevices where organic matter accumulates. Disassembling all components monthly—yes, including the pump housing that many owners overlook—prevents the buildup of mineral deposits and bacterial colonies that standard rinsing cannot address. White vinegar serves as an excellent, pet-safe descaling agent for hard water regions, while a diluted baking soda solution effectively neutralizes odors without introducing harmful chemical residues.
Filter replacement timing presents another critical maintenance consideration often misunderstood by fountain owners. Manufacturer recommendations typically suggest 2-4 week replacement intervals, yet heavy usage in multi-pet households may necessitate more frequent changes. Conversely, single-cat households in moderate climates might reasonably extend functional filter life when water remains visibly clear and odor-free. The key indicator isn't calendar time but rather water clarity, pump flow rate, and your cat's drinking enthusiasm—behaviors that signal filtration effectiveness more reliably than arbitrary schedules. Pump care specifically impacts large capacity fountain performance in ways smaller models rarely experience. The substantial water weight and increased circulation demands place greater mechanical stress on pump components. Monthly inspection of intake screens, impeller chambers, and electrical connections prevents the gradual flow reduction that owners often attribute to filter clogging when pump degradation is the actual culprit. Many quality fountains standard pump sizes, enabling affordable replacement rather than complete fountain disposal when pump failure eventually occurs.
- Perform quick daily visual inspections checking water level, clarity, and pump operation sounds
- Complete water changes every 5-7 days with reservoir rinsing
- Disassemble and deep clean all components, including hidden pump chambers, monthly
- Replace filters based on water quality indicators rather than rigid calendar schedules
- Descale mineral deposits quarterly using white vinegar solution for hard water areas
- Inspect electrical cords and connections seasonally for wear or damage
- Maintain replacement pump availability for models with standardized components
Water quality management extends beyond cleaning to environmental positioning. Large capacity fountains, by their nature, occupy substantial floor space and resist relocation once filled. Strategic placement away from direct sunlight, heating vents, and food preparation areas minimizes algae growth, temperature fluctuations, and contamination risks that accelerate maintenance demands. The stability that makes these fountains appealing for multi-pet households—resistance to tipping and generous drinking access—should be balanced against these environmental considerations during initial setup.
Finally, recognizing when maintenance transitions from restoration to replacement protects both your budget and your cats' health. Persistent odors despite thorough cleaning, cracked reservoirs that harbor bacteria in microscopic fissures, or pumps requiring increasingly frequent intervention signal that fountain retirement approaches. Quality large capacity fountains typically deliver 3-5 years of reliable service with diligent care—an excellent return on investment that rewards the modest time commitment proper maintenance requires.
Cleaning Ease: The Hidden Cost of Capacity
Larger capacity fountains accumulate biofilm faster due to extended use between refills. We prioritize models with fewer than six removable components and dishwasher-safe construction. Stainless steel reservoirs withstand daily sanitization better than plastic, which scratches and harbors bacteria. Noise Performance: Decibel Testing in Real Homes
We measured operational noise at thirty centimeters from each fountain in residential settings. Traditional submersible pumps generate 35-42 decibels—comparable to a quiet refrigerator. Wireless electromagnetic pumps reduce this to 28-32 decibels, nearly imperceptible during nighttime hours. Vibration transmission matters: fountains with rubberized bases and suspended pump housings outperform rigid designs on hard flooring. Consider your placement location carefully; even quiet fountains amplify on tile or laminate surfaces without protective mats beneath.
Warranty Coverage: Protecting Your Investment
Fountain pumps represent the primary failure point across all price tiers. We verified warranty terms directly with manufacturers, finding coverage ranges from ninety days to three years. Premium brands extend pump replacement guarantees independently from reservoir coverage. Request documentation of water-damage exclusions—some warranties void upon submersion incidents despite normal operation requiring full pump immersion. Replacement pump availability matters equally; proprietary designs force brand-loyalty while universal pumps enable third-party sourcing years after original purchase.
